Realistic practice with Langua
Langua shines in realistic practice with voices cloned from native speakers, making conversations real and human-like. The app gives detailed feedback on grammar and vocabulary usage while integrating saved words into upcoming lessons via spaced repetition. Supporting different dialects of many languages, Langua lets learners switch to their native tongue when required. It is available on the web as well as iOS and Android platforms.

Versatile learning with Talkpal AI
Supporting more than 80 languages with flexible modes like simulated dialogues and real-time corrections, TalkPal AI makes for a great option. It even comes with a performance dashboard, which would help you track your improvement over time. Best suited for regular speaking drills - from beginner chats to advanced topics with complex linking words, TalkPal is also one of the most affordable options around today.

Gamified lessons with Duolingo Max
Duolingo Max combines gamified lessons with AI-driven personalization that adjusts difficulty levels depending on your performance. The platform emphasizes consistency with short, daily sessions, ensuring long-term retention with spaced repetition techniques. This structure makes language learning both addictive and effective, building strong habits among users and improving their ability to retain new information over time.

Immersive simulations with Praktika AI & Memrise's Membot
While Praktika AI offers immersive avatar-based simulations at a budget-friendly price point, Memrise's MemBot focuses on vocabulary-focused corrections integrated within real-world listening scenarios.
